Minimum Qualifications A. Experience

Five (5) years of progressively responsible administrative, consultative or supervisory experience in a mental health program including one of the following:

1. One (1) year of satisfactory experience in a position comparable
to a Clinical Chief of Service (COS) or Director of Mental Health
Rehabilitation;

OR

2. Two (2) years of satisfactory experience in a position as
administrative head of a multi-disciplinary treatment team;

OR

3. Two (2) years of satisfactory supervisory, professional, or
administrative experience in the development, operation, and/or
implementation of the mental health service delivery system for
State facilities, counties, or local/private agencies in three (3) or
more of the following areas: program development, management
procedures, community organization, resource planning, funding,
program proposals, advisory boards, consumer and community
advocacy and intergovernmental relations.

AND

B. Education

A Master's degree in a mental hygiene discipline (including physician assistant, occupational therapy, physical therapy, social work, speech pathology and audiology, communication disorders, psychology, recreation therapy, rehabilitation counseling, education, nursing), hospital administration, community mental health, business or public administration or other administrative area specifically related to health care, behavioral or social science from an accredited school; or a valid license to practice medicine in New York State or Canada. Current registration or licensure required where applicable.

Additionally, all candidates must be eligible to participate in Federal health care programs (e.g., Medicaid). Individuals excluded from participation in these programs will not be considered.

Duties Description The DDPC 2 Operations is an essential member of the Executive Management Team at BPC. As such, the DDPC 2 Operations is expected to be a leader in advancing the value of respect and a belief in hope and recovery for the people we serve. Under the general direction of the Executive Director and in close collaboration with the Clinical Director, the DDPC 2 Operations will design, develop, evaluate and ensure the effective operation of the facility’s inpatient and outpatient treatment programs. The DDPC 2 Operations will participate in the development of the facility’s short and long range goals; establish policies and procedures to ensure efficient and effective service delivery; supervise, coordinate, and direct the activities of subordinate managers in administrative and operational program areas; monitor and oversee staffing, assignments, and work schedules to ensure quality patient care; and establish and maintain safe environments for patient care with a focus on evidence-based programs, cultural competence, and community care.

Additional Comments Buffalo Psychiatric Center (BPC) is seeking qualified candidates for
an anticipated vacancy for the position of Deputy Director, Psychiatric Center 2 – Operations (DDPC 2 Operations). BPC is a 156-bed, State-operated, Joint Commission accredited, and CMS certified facility which provides adult inpatient, community services, residential, vocational, and wellness services to individuals residing in Cattaraugus, Chautauqua, Erie, and Niagara counties. Background Investigation and Fees:

All prospective employees will be fingerprinted and undergo a complete Criminal Background Check against New York State and federal criminal history records. Candidates will also be subject to a check against the Staff Exclusion List (SEL) maintained by the Justice Center for the Protection of People with Special Needs, and the Statewide Central Register of Child Abuse and Maltreatment (SCR) maintained by the Office of Children and Family Services (OCFS). Candidates may be required to pay the fees associated with these background checks. Employment is contingent upon your complying with and satisfactorily meeting these background investigation requirements.
